Chain-stretch relaxation from low-frequency Fourier transform rheology

Abstract: Medium-or large-amplitude oscillatory shear (MAOS and LAOS, respectively) is sensitive to polymer chain structure, yet poses unsolved challenges for a priori structural characterization. We present a MAOS protocol applied to near-monodisperse linear polymer melts, from which chain-stretch relaxation, a key structural feature, is discernible.
